They will preview future products in August during Speed Week.
Over a three-day period, they will make various “muscle” announcements.
We’re beginning to seriously think that Dodge isn’t late to the electrify party; they’re just fashionably late. As in, they took their time to get ready and now, they’re about to burst on the scene with good news for all muscle car lovers.
The MotorTrend Presents Roadkill Nights Powered by Dodge event starts on August 12th with several displays and activities. Dodge will begin its series of declarations on the 15th and there will be three parts to its “muscle announcements.”
The first will have to do with “current muscle announcements” which should involve final iterations of the Charger, Challenger, and potentially the Durango where the V8 engines are concerned. We’re expecting more power, special colour schemes, wheels, and so on.
August 16th will see “gateway muscle” updates shared. This points the finger at the first official showing of the expected Dodge Hornet. The small crossover will be a reskinned Alfa Romeo Tonale meaning it could sport a 272-horsepower PHEV version eventually.

Finally, as reported by Automotive News, the third day will be devoted to “future muscle” plans. August 17th should therefore mark the official introduction of Dodge’s electric muscle car concept first previewed in July of 2021.
All of this will be followed by Detroit’s August 20th Woodward Dream Cruise.
